HPIPM:Pseudoscorpions - Bugwoodwiki Compiled by Whitney Cranshaw, Colorado State University: Identification and Descriptive Features: Pseudoscorpions are tiny arachnids (typically ranging from 1.25-4.5 mm body length). They possess pedipalps modified into pincers in a manner similar to scorpions. However, they differ in other features, notably possessing a broad, flattened abdomen that lacks the well developed tail and stinger.
